Transaction 59891627910c382d93c6e90d4aef3cfdc2fdb17aebd0045895c36612e2fbd2c1

14 Input
2 Outputs
  • 59891627910c382d93c6e90d4aef3cfdc2fdb17aebd0045895c36612e2fbd2c1:0
  • value  107000000
    address  32j553QukuQeA3sUiRBEy2FoukKBAjPAmq
  • 59891627910c382d93c6e90d4aef3cfdc2fdb17aebd0045895c36612e2fbd2c1:1
  • value  364213
    address  3EPMYDWAEWpguYDX9qmg7Xk9hMKtKhExvx